Output daf63fc622a7aab45dc49f8a98c749af3105beaec1bb4e444eb7d51fc2f57c9c:2

value
2241306185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36be84aa8232139d74875d45e86ffe56e9386036 OP_EQUAL
address
36gUeLjaQjydwXD4fqMAHvwzAZxz1gH8LR
transaction
daf63fc622a7aab45dc49f8a98c749af3105beaec1bb4e444eb7d51fc2f57c9c
spent
true